Dairy-free Walnut Raisin Cookies

Try this dairy-free, but delicious cookie filled with wholesome ingredients!
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 12 minutes
Total Time 32 minutes
Course Dessert
Cuisine American

Ingredients
  

  • 1/2 cup softened plant butter I use Country Crock with Olive Oil
  • 1/4 cup plus 2 tbsp packed light brown sugar
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 egg
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la
  • 3/4 cup all-purpose flour can also use almond or wheat as a substitute
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1 1/2 cups old-fashioned whole grain oats
  • 1/2 cup raisins
  • 1/2 cup chopped walnuts

Instructions
 

  • Preheat Oven to 350℉ / 175℃.
  • Prepare baking sheet by lightly greasing with butter wrapper or Crisco.
  • In a small b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t. Set aside.
  • In a large mixing bowl, cream butter and both sugars together with an electric mixer, or by hand, mixing well.
  • Add egg and vanilla, mixing well.
  • Next, add flour mixture and combine until well mixed.
  • Fold in oats, raisins, and nuts until evenly distributed.
  • Scoop rounded tablespoon sized dough onto greased baking sheet.
  • Slightly press each one down in the center top, for even baking.
  • Bake 10-12 minutes or until slightly golden browned around the edges.
  • Cool for one minute on pan, then transfer to cooling rack or waxed paper.
